Cold fingers are common, but if your hands don’t warm up easily, you might be dealing with a medical condition. Cold fingers are usually linked to circulation problems. Wearing gloves, mittens or other gear to keep your hands warm. Before we get into gear designed to keep your hands warm, let’s take a look at ways you can improve the blood. If you’re planning on spending the day outside in the cold, put hand warmers inside your gloves. A higher gsm (grams per square meter) means the gloves will keep your hands warmer, but you will lose hand movement and dexterity because the fabric is thicker. A good pair of waterproof gloves or mittens will keep moisture from getting in from the outside, but you also need to be mindful of overheating and getting sweaty (sweaty hands and gloves cool.
